Weather in July

While July might seem to promise the relentless heat of the summer peak, Rio San Juan tells a different story. This month experiences a slight increase in the rainfall, with totals reaching 132mm (5.2"). The occasional showers continue to sustain the city's lush greenery, providing a cooling effect amidst the warm weather. July's weather pattern accentuates the city's tropical allure, painting a beautiful landscape for both locals and tourists.

Temperature

Rio San Juan's warmest period falls in June through September, when the average high-temperatures ascend to 32°C (89.6°F).

Rainfall

In Rio San Juan, in July, it is raining for 15 days, with typically 132mm (5.2") of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 162 rainfall days, and 1895mm (74.61") of precipitation is accumulated.

Sea temperature

In Rio San Juan, Dominican Republic, in July, the average water temperature is 28.4°C (83.1°F).
Note: For swimming, diving, or other water activities, temperatures from 25°C (77°F) to 29°C (84.2°F) provide the most enjoyable experience for extended periods without discomfort.

Daylight

The average length of the day in July in Rio San Juan is 13h and 11min.
On the first day of July, sunrise is at 06:05 and sunset at 19:23.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:16 and sunset at 19:17 AST.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Rio San Juan, Dominican Republic, are March through August, with an average maximum UV index of 12. A UV Index estimate of 11, and higher, represents an extreme thre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: A daily maximum UV index of 12 in July translates into the following instructions:
Enforce all necessary precautions, unprotected skin might burn swiftly. Remember that UV radiation from the Sun is strongest between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Make an effort to limit direct sun exposure during this time. Equip yourself with UVA and UVB-filtering sunglasses on clear, sunny days. Broad-spectrum sunscreen with an SPF of 30 or more should be applied liberally every two hours and directly after outdoor activities or swimming. Caution! The mirror effect of sand and water ups the UV radiation strength.

Average temperature in July
Rio San Juan, Dominican Republic

Average temperature in July - Rio San Juan, Dominican Republic
  • Average high temperature in July: 32°C

The warmest months (with the highest average high temperature) are June, July, August and September (32°C).
The months with the lowest average high temperature are January, February and December (28°C).

  • Average low temperature in July: 22°C

The months with the highest average low temperature are June, July, August and September (22°C).
The coldest months (with the lowest average low temperature) are January, February and March (19°C).

Average rainfall in July
Rio San Juan, Dominican Republic

Average rainfall in July - Rio San Juan, Dominican Republic
  • Average rainfall in July: 132mm

The wettest month (with the highest rainfall) is November (268mm).
The driest month (with the least rainfall) is February (103mm).
